940 5th Avenue S St. Petersburg Florida
A stay at Staybridge Suites St. Petersburg Downtown, an IHG Hotel places you in the heart of St. Petersburg, within a 15-minute walk of Bayfront Health St. Petersburg and Ted Williams Museum and Hitters Hall of Fame. Featured amenities include complimentary wired Internet access, a business center, and express check-in. Planning an event in St. Petersburg? This hotel has 4000 square feet (372 square meters) of space consisting of conference space and a meeting room. Free self parking is available onsite.